  • 201591 pts

    From a dry-farmed patch of land inaccessible to irrigation, this bottling offers rounded blackberry pie, chocolate, sun-baked rock and burnt caramel aromas. It's quite rich and thick on the palate, with baked boysenberry and clove dust flavors, proving a touch sweet.
